Job Title: Aerospace & Defense Contracts Administrator
Location: Leicester, UK
Job Type: Full-time contract, 6 months
Work Model: onsite

Position Summary:
The Aerospace & Defense Contracts Administrator is responsible for the preparation, review, negotiation, and administration of complex government, commercial, and international contracts. This role ensures contractual compliance with various government regulations (including US Dept of Defense FAR/DFARS), company policies, and customer requirements while supporting program execution and minimizing contractual risk.

Key Responsibilities:
Contract Administration & Management
Prepare, review, and administer aerospace and defense contracts, subcontracts, NDAs, and modifications
Support the full contract life cycle from proposal through closeout
Develop/Maintain accurate contract records, files, and compliance documentation
Track contractual deliverables, funding, milestones, and reporting requirements

Regulatory & Compliance
Ensure compliance with US, UK and other applicable government regulations
Interpret contractual terms and conditions and advise internal stakeholders on obligations and risk
Support internal and external audits related to contract compliance

Negotiation & Risk Mitigation
Assist in negotiating contract terms, conditions, pricing structures, and amendments
Identify contractual risks and recommend mitigation strategies
Collaborate with Legal, Finance, Supply Chain, and Program Management to resolve contractual issues

Program & Stakeholder Support
Serve as the primary contracts point of contact for assigned programs
Provide contract interpretation and guidance to program teams throughout execution
Support proposal development, including RFP/RFQ reviews and contract review boards

Subcontracts & Supplier Coordination
Review and administer subcontracts to ensure flow-down of required government clauses
Coordinate with Supply Chain to resolve subcontractor performance or compliance issues

Required Qualifications:
Bachelor's degree in Business Administration, Finance, Law, Engineering, or related field
3-7+ years of contracts administration experience in the aerospace and defense industry
Experience supporting U.S. Government, DoD, UK MoD and other allied nation defence departments and/or aerospace commercial contracts
Excellent written, verbal, and negotiation skills

Preferred Qualifications:
Contract Management certification (CCM, etc)
Experience with various contract vehicles (aerospace and defence manufacturing, long term, life of type, government based, fixed or variable pricing, battle of forms methodology, etc)
Familiarity with ITAR/EAR export compliance
Experience supporting classified or restricted programs
Proficiency with contract life cycle management principles and ERP and Customer relationship Management systems (eg, Salesforce, SAP, Oracle, etc)

Key Skills & Competencies:
Contract interpretation and risk assessment
Attention to detail and strong organizational skills
Ability to manage multiple priorities in a deadline-driven environment
Strong cross-functional collaboration skills
Discretion in handling sensitive and proprietary information

Work Environment & Additional Requirements
Must be able to comply with export control regulations
